–Señor Alonso, ¿usted ________ de compras con su esposa cada día?
garri49 [273]

Answer:

The correct answer is va.

Explanation:

The verb IR, meaning, TO GO, in Spanish is an irregular verb, which means we have to learn its conjugation by heart. This is how to correctly conjugate the verb:

  1. (yo) voy    1. (nosotros) vamos
  2. (tú) vas    2. (vosotros) vais
  3. (él/ella/Usted) va   3. (ellos/ellas/Ustedes) van

Therefore, the correct answer is:

–Señor Alonso, ¿usted va de compras con su esposa cada día?

Which means,

-Sir Alonso, do you go shopping with your wife every day?

I clean my car. Yo limpias mi carro. Yo limpiamos mi carro. Yo limpio mi carro. Yo limpia mi carro.
OLEGan [10]
<span>Yo limpio mi carro.
</span>
Since <em>limpiar</em> is an -ar verb, when you conjugate it into the first person of the present tense, you simply replace the -ar ending with -o. 
So, limpiar turns into limpio.
